    I always want an example of a marketing campaign front to back that this person was primarily responsible for (usually in slides, but I don't mind just a notion/google document as long as they can talk through it). I want to see their thinking behind the campaign, not necessarily just results. I want to see that they work well with others and don't take sole credit for everything in the campaign.     For me, the artifact matters less than how they use it. I’m looking for evidence of how someone thinks, not just what they shipped. I’ll usually ask for them to walk me through a funnel view that they were responsible for, paired with a campaign or planning process. Together, those show whether they understand demand gen as a system, how awareness flows to pipeline, where conversion breaks, and why those inflection points matter.
